R. Dhamodaran is a scholar working on Materials Chemistry, Inorganic Chemistry and Organic Chemistry. According to data from OpenAlex, R. Dhamodaran has authored 7 papers receiving a total of 363 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Materials Chemistry, 4 papers in Inorganic Chemistry and 2 papers in Organic Chemistry. Recurrent topics in R. Dhamodaran’s work include Radioactive element chemistry and processing (3 papers), Graphene research and applications (3 papers) and Chemical Synthesis and Characterization (2 papers). R. Dhamodaran is often cited by papers focused on Radioactive element chemistry and processing (3 papers), Graphene research and applications (3 papers) and Chemical Synthesis and Characterization (2 papers). R. Dhamodaran collaborates with scholars based in India. R. Dhamodaran's co-authors include T. G. Srinivasan, P. R. Vasudeva Rao, C.K. Mathews, K. Ilango, N. Sivaraman, C.K. Mathews, Mohamed Ahmed, P Rama Rao and Arumugam Suresh and has published in prestigious journals such as The Journal of Organic Chemistry, Separation Science and Technology and Solvent Extraction and Ion Exchange.
